COMMONWEALTH OF AUSTRALIA (Civil Aviation Regulations 1998), PART 39 - 105 CIVIL AVIATION SAFETY AUTHORITY
SCHEDULE OF AIRWORTHINESS DIRECTIVES
Bell Helicopter Textron Canada (BHTC) 222 Series Helicopters
AD/BELL 222/3 Tail Boom - Inspection and Modification 6/85
TX
Applicability: 1. All model 222U helicopters with Serial Numbers 47501 to 47532 and 47534 to 47536.
2. All model 222B helicopters with Serial Numbers 47131 to 47143. Requirement: 1. Model 222U: Bell Alert Service Bulletin No 222U-85-3.
2. Model 222B: Bell Alert Service Bulletin No. 222-85-28.
Compliance: Inspect within 10 hours time in service after 3 May 1985, and thereafter at intervals not exceeding 25 hours time in service.
Modify in accordance with Part III of applicable requirement document.
Note: Accomplishment of Parts II or III of the applicable requirement document constitutes termination action for the requirements of this AD.
Background: Two cases of skin cracks in the tailboom have been reported. In one case the skin cracks extended through the upper flange of one supporting longeron.
